Valuence Merger I - Warrants (18/02/2027) (VMCAW) FAQ

The latest total current liabilities for VMCAW is $5.2M as of March 2026. That compares with $4.5M in the prior-year period — up 15.4% year over year. Investors often review this figure alongside Valuence Merger I - Warrants (18/02/2027)'s historical trend and sector peers before judging valuation or financial health.

Over the past year, VMCAW's total current liabilities moved from $4.5M to $5.2M — a 15.4% year-over-year increase.
